Junior or Assistant Specialist Shi Lab: Tissue Analysis & Proteomics
The Shi Lab is seeking a highly motivated person(s) with a background in biomedical sciences to join our collaborative research team. This hands-on research opportunity is ideal for candidates planning to apply to medical school who are eager to strengthen their resumes with real-world lab experience and co-authorship on publications, or if you already have hands-on experience in tissue sample analysis.
Key Responsibilities
You will be expected to learn and master the following responsibilities, with the goal of performing them independently over time:
- Process frozen, fixed, and FFPE tissue samples for downstream molecular and proteomic analysis
- Perform immunofluorescence (IF) and immunohistochemistry (IHC) staining and imaging with increasing precision and autonomy
- Prepare biological samples for mass spectrometry
- Contribute to data collection and protocol optimization alongside experienced scientists
- Maintain accurate lab notebooks, sample records, and basic inventory
- Collaborate with the scientific team on multi-omics projects

Requirements
Junior Specialists - Appointees to the Junior rank should possess a baccalaureate degree (or equivalent degree) or equivalent research experience.
Assistant Specialists - Appointees to the Assistant rank should possess expertise consistent with four (4) to six (6) years of training and/or experience in the relevant specialization. Appropriate qualifications for appointees at this rank would include possession of a Master's degree in a relevant discipline, or possession of a relevant baccalaureate degree plus three (3) or more years of research experience.
